What Youll Do: As a Product Manager for Motorola Solutions and ISS, you will promote and sell their portfolio of products and/or services and solutions directly to current and new customers. Your key responsibilities will include:

  • Revenue & Market Growth: Achieve budget targets, drive revenue and channel growth, and increase product reach in Gulf countries.
  • Market Research: Analyze Ingram Micros market share and position across regions and channel segments.
  • Partner Planning: Lead joint partner planning to establish performance objectives, financial targets, and key milestones for successful partnerships.
  • Marketing Strategy: Develop and execute annual and quarterly marketing plans, collaborating with the marketing team to measure success.
  • Reseller Programs: Design and implement tailored reseller programs for different channel segments to drive product sales and market penetration.
  • Vendor Fund Management: Manage and optimize the use of vendor marketing funds in accordance with vendor contracts.
  • Stock & Demand Management: Ensure healthy stock levels to meet market demand and maintain both topline (revenue) and bottom line (gross profit) targets.
  • Team Leadership & Training: Guide and support the sales and business development teams, organizing training roadshows and seminars for resellers.

What You Bring to the Role: We're looking for someone with:

  • 5-7 years of experience in IP Surveillance in the Gulf region within a multinational environment; previous experience in distribution is advantageous.
  • You are an individual contributor with excellent time management and planning skills, and specialist in technical or business skills.
  • You are a decision maker who can work under pressure with excellent presentation and interpersonal skills.
  • You may have sales and sales-related technical certifications for respective products.
  • You can work independently with limited supervision, coach lower-level professionals, and influence best practices and procedures.
